The Power of a Transparent PNG in Modern Design

Before diving into applications, it is crucial to understand the tool you are working with. Receiving one large PNG transparent file might sound simple, but this format is a powerhouse for digital design. Unlike a JPG with a locked white background, a transparent PNG allows the bride and groom graphic to be placed over any texture, color, or pattern without awkward borders. This flexibility is essential for creating professional-grade sublimation prints, where the design needs to bond seamlessly with the substrate—whether it is ceramic, fabric, or paper.

For the uninitiated, "sublimation" refers to a printing process where heat and pressure are used to transfer dye onto materials. This Wedding Sublimation design is optimized for this, ensuring crisp lines and rich details that don't blur when pressed. However, its utility goes far beyond just sublimation. Because it is a high-resolution digital asset, it serves as a foundational piece for a wide array of creative projects, from intricate logo design to expansive social media campaigns.

Technical Tips for Flawless Execution

Knowing how to use this file is just as important as having it. Here are some practical considerations to ensure your projects look professional:

  1. Resolution Matters: While the file is large, always check the resolution (DPI) before printing, especially for large format items like posters or signage. A 300 DPI file is standard for high-quality print.
  2. Color Profiles: For sublimation, ensure your printer and software are set to the correct color profile (often CMYK for print, though sublimation can have specific requirements). What you see on screen may vary slightly from the final pressed product.
  3. Layering & Compositing: In software like Photoshop or Canva, use layer masks and blending modes to integrate the graphic with other elements. For instance, placing a textured paper layer beneath the design can add depth and realism to a mockup.
  4. Font Pairing: The design's elegant lines call for typography that complements, not competes. A flowing script font for names and a clean serif or sans-serif for details often works beautifully. Always test pairings at the actual size they'll be used to ensure readability.
